The Two week course in Scenic Painting that I run from my Studio in Surrey is now in its fifth year. It has acted as a stepping stone for a growing number of arts graduates to a freelance career as a scenic painter. In 2013 one of my students went on to gain a place on the RADA postgrad scenic art course, and another became the Royal Opera House's scenic art apprentice. The 2014 course sold out in two weeks, and I was asked by a number of disappointed students if additional courses might be offered.

 

 

 

 

I've decided to put together a series of one day or weekend courses. These courses offer a way to gain knowledge and experience in scenic painting without causing much disruption to paid work. They also offer the opportunity to those who have already trained in Theatre Design or Scenic painting to refresh skills and fill in holes in their portfolio.
